The Hella Town Area is a small and welcoming settlement located along Iceland’s
southern route. It serves as a convenient stop for travelers, offering essential services,
local shops, and a calm town atmosphere surrounded by countryside.
Hella is known for its relaxed pace and practical facilities, making it a comfortable base
for exploring nearby natural attractions. The town blends everyday local life with a
steady flow of visitors passing through the region.
For travelers driving through South Iceland, Hella provides a useful and pleasant place
to rest, refuel, and experience small-town Icelandic culture.
